The strength of an electromagnet depends on: increasing he strength of the current passing through the coil, the greater the current, the greater the strength; increasing the number of turns in the coils, the greater the number of turns, the greater the strength; whether the core is made up of a soft or hard magnetic material. soft iron will magnetize more readily than steel. therefore, using.

When electric current is passed in a solenoid material like soft iron, the core becomes an electromagnet. strength of magnetic field in a solenoid is given by b =μ0ni the strength of an electromagnet can be increased by (i) increasing the current, (ii) increasing the number of turns in the coil was this answer helpful?.
